Applications Hint at Strong June New Home Sales

Applications for mortgages to purchase newly constructed homes rose again in June and the Mortgage Bankers Association (MBA) said this bodes well for a substantial increase in the sales themselves. MBA's Builder Application Survey (BAS), conducted among mortgage subsidiaries of home builders, increased by 1 percent from May, a number that is not seasonally adjusted. From that data, as well as assumptions regarding market coverage and other factors, MBA estimates that new single-family home sales were at a seasonally adjusted annual rate of 496,000 units during the month. This is an increase of 8.1 percent from the MBA May estimate of 459,000 units. On an unadjusted basis, the MBA estimates that there were 45,000 new home sales in June 2015, unchanged from May.
